CDCR Mentorship Program

(an LGBTQIA+ Perspective):

#1.
"Those who have made
the most mistakes,
often evolve into
the greatest of mentors."

-Parallaxboi

For many years, LGBTQIA+
incarcerated Americans have
contrived our culture if
mentorship of queer Youth,
and affirming development
of our Elders.

From Queen of the House,
to Yard Mamas, and other
esteemed titles that are
both earned and gifted
Respectfully, have been
maintained amazingly in
environments that view it,
with distain, by prison guards,
inmates, and proselytizing Prison
chaplains.

With little to zero support from
program writers, many LGBTQIA+
inmates have formed autonomous
micro-unity groups that focus
on the Arts, Sociology, Wellness,
and Rehabilitation, state wide.

Today, we see CDCR
allocating programs and
resources towards inmate
to youthful offender mentorship,
and while the concept is
both amazing and well
overdue, the complexity of
LGBTQIA+ mentorship remains
an invisible "ostridge phenomenon".

In spite of the opinions of
conditioned ignorance, LGBTQIA+
people are a unique population,
for example, an incarcerated
massive closeted situation
exacerbates oppression in real
time, where even Mental
Health professionals have
conceded to only being able
to engage depression, and
anxiety without a clear
view into its true cause,
which becomes secondary,
and in most cases, not treated.

Being Homosexual is not a
mental illness, nor medical illness,
and is deemed "a SIN" and
"an ABOMINATION," of the God doctrines
of Prison Chaplains, and since
there is no GAY affirming
prison education programs,
a prison mentorship program lands on LGBTQIA+ inmates
as being, un-rehabilitatable,
and unparolable from a
psychological perspective, through
evidence of exclusionary practices.

Equal treatment, not special
treatment is on the table here.
Transgender family members
are not homosexual, therefore,
SB#132 also excludes Homosexual
inmates as technical language of
the Bill does not sat GAY or
Bisexual. Yes, totally eradicated.

Everybody is not religious, while
even queer Muslim inmates, gay
Christians and Two Spirit
Native Americans, also, have no
Department generated resources,
that amount to equal religious
freedoms, and freedom of expression.

When inmate LGBTQIA+
affirming, and ethnographic perspective
programs like the Sound Mind Company
are denies, by perpetual stalling
tactics that amount to denial,
it continues the need for
LGBTQIA+ mentorship inclusion
for the safety and security of
all inmates, staff and the community.

As my condemned status
disqualifies me from participation
in the mentorship program,
I am not disqualified from
advocating for the equal rights
of incarcerated LGBTQIA+ Humans,
as I ironically am slated for future
transfer into General Population @ CDCR.

-Parallaxboi, @ Sound Mind Company
